Transaction 3a83386a38812d3103bb9207fbf44d84c45b3b761e741f575099cefe1c6ee916
1 Input
1 Output
-
3a83386a38812d3103bb9207fbf44d84c45b3b761e741f575099cefe1c6ee916:0
- value
- 688229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8faa14095518d3989c5fdabb4d8702ab823868fc OP_EQUAL
- address
- 3EneJDkfXUoyzdEURR7Q1VBaYQjMQPuEAW